PENERAPAN MODEL PEMBELAJARAN DISCOVERY LEARNING BERBANTUAN QUIZIZZ UNTUK MENINGKATKAN KEMAMPUAN PEMAHAMAN MATEMATIS SISWA KELAS VII SMP SANTO YOSEPH PADA MATERI BANGUN RUANG Emininta Br Ginting; Imelda Sihombing; Ribka Kariani Sembiring; Friska Ledina Situngkir; Sondang Noverica

Abstract

This study aims to determine whether the application of the discovery learning model assisted by quizizz can improve the mathematical understanding of class VII students of SMP Santo Yoseph and to determine how the application of the discovery learning model assisted by quizizz improves the mathematical understanding of class VII students of SMP Santo Yoseph. This research method uses Classroom Action Research (CAR). The research procedure is in the form of a cycle. Each cycle consists of 4 stages, namely: planning, implementing actions, observing, and reflecting. Data collection techniques through observation and testing. This data collection uses several instruments in the form of teacher activity observation sheets and student activity observation sheets, while tests are used to determine students' mathematical understanding abilities. The results of the study indicate that the use of the discovery learning model assisted by quizizz can improve students' mathematical understanding abilities in mathematics lessons on spatial geometry material. From the average value of initial ability, which is 52.73 (15%), the average value of mathematical understanding ability in cycle I is 63.24 (38%), and the average value of mathematical understanding ability in cycle II is 78.36 (82%), and the average value of teacher and student activity observations in cycle I is 71.5% and 72% and cycle II is 85.5% and 88.5%.
PENGARUH MODEL PEMBELAJARAN KOOPERATIF TIPE STUDENT FACILITATOR AND EXPLANNING (SFE) BERBANTUAN GEOGEBRA TERHADAP KEMAMPUAN PEMAHAMAN KONSEP MATEMATIS SISWA KELAS VIII SMP SWASTA SANTO PETRUS MEDAN Sulistika Melani Sibarani; Ribka Kariani Sembiring; Frida Marta Argareta Simorangkir; Sinta Dameria Simanjuntak

Abstract

The research conducted at the Santo Petrus Medan Private Middle School in class VIII aims to describe the effect of the Student Facilitator and Eplaining (SFE) Cooperative Learning Model assisted by Geogebra on students' mathematical concept understanding ability on the material of straight line equations and line gradients and parallel lines and perpendicular lines. This study uses quantitative research with the experimental method. The population in this study were all students of class VIII of Santo Petrus Medan Private Middle School. The sampling technique was random sampling, selected students of class VIII-3 as the control class and students of class VIII-4 as the experimental class. The results of the pre-test and post-test were analyzed using normality and homogeneity tests. The results showed that the samples were normally distributed and homogeneous. Furthermore, an independent samples test was carried out, a significant value was obtained from the value of students' mathematical concept understanding ability between the control class and the experimental class with the results of the SPSS analysis, p <0.05, which means that there is an influence of the Student Facilitator and Eplaining (SFE) Cooperative Learning Model assisted by Geogebra on students' mathematical concept understanding ability. This can be seen from the test results with an average value of the control class of 25.19 and an average value of the experimental class of 75.58 with a t_count value = 14.81. The t_count value is higher than the t_table value of 1.99. So is rejected and is accepted. So it can be concluded that there is an influence of the Student Facilitator and Eplaining (SFE) Cooperative Learning Model assisted by Geogebra on students' mathematical concept understanding abilities with significant results.
